I have been doing alot of reading, thinking, and searching, but have found no answers. I decided to look into a welder with a variable power setting. I currently have a Lincoln 3200hd. It has four settings for current. I looked arround and have found nothing that strikes me as valuable as what I have now. Am I dumb for wondering why I couldn't take out the 4 position detent knob and replace it with a sliding knob(infinate variable)? I have not found the need for a larger mig yet, I would just like more control over the one I own. Has anyone made this mod? Could I purchase a replacement knob from Lincoln, like on the sp-175? Then just swap it out? All input is welcome.
Reply:I think the transformer in that machine is tapped.  Each position is jumping in to the winding at a different location to change the current...I don't think the slider will work.Smithboy...if it ain't broke, you ain't tryin'.
